Presented here is the 1:50th scale Liebherr LTR1100 telescopic crawler crane from Conrad in the distinctive blue Felbermayr decoration. The model is fully configurable with a number of parts supplied in the box. The undercarriage has extending track frames with highly detailed individually linked metal tracks. The idler wheels are sprung loaded to keep the tracks tensioned while the drive sprockets have the Liebherr name cast into the hubs.

What is great about this model is that the track frames can be removed from the supports for transport purposes, just like the real machine which is a great touch. Two diamond plate access steps are fitted to the outside of each track frame and the frames click into place on the main support struts.

The four hydraulic jacks are separate and need fixing to the undercarriage with the supplied plastic pins. Once connected, the two undercarriage counterweights can be located onto the pin heads and the screw threaded pads can be lowered to raise the tracks off the ground.

There are six counterweights that fit to the rear of the body, with a fully functioning mechanism to lift the counterweights into position from the ground.

Four chains are supplied which fit to the lifting cylinders while the two large and four small counterweights fit into position. More plastic pins are used to secure the couterweights in the raised position and the second winch is also connected with four small pins.

Both winch drums are pre wound with black rope and have a square hole in the ends to aid in winding although there is no winder supplied in the box. You can also use your thumb to rotate the drums as they have a toothed edge to aid grip.

The cab is fixed to a tilting mechanism which allows about 25 degrees of movement. The operator station is finely detailed with seat, joystick controls and control panel all visible through the clear windows while a diamond plate platform is fitted to the base of the cab and grab rails are fitted to the cab frame..

The six section telescoping boom is all metal with a large single hydraulic cylinder which is stiff enough to hold the boom in the raised position.

Side mounted plastic holders need to be fitted to the boom to hold the separate jib which connects to the boom head using two long plastic pins.

Two different hooks are provided in the box, one with a single hook and one with a double sided hook.

This is another superb model from Conrad with a host of details and a heavy, well constructed feel. The fully functioning undercarriage and rear counterweight system is excellent and really adds to the model. The paint finish is first rate and the Felbermayr markings are crisp and clear.
